According to the Wise Finance APP, due to the easing of tensions in the US-China trade situation, traders are withdrawing their bets on the Reserve Bank of Australia implementing aggressive monetary easing policies. Current pricing in the currency market suggests that the Reserve Bank of Australia will only cut interest rates three times for the remainder of the year. Just four weeks ago, when US President Trump imposed so-called "equivalent tariffs" on trading partners, casting a shadow over global economic growth prospects, the currency market expected the Reserve Bank of Australia to cut interest rates at least five times for the remainder of the year, with a high possibility of a sixth rate cut.
